Web Forms Processing Stages

Web Forms Processing Stages in Hindi – जब कोई ASP.NET Page Process होता है तो Server Side में ये Processing कई Stages में Divide होती है और प्रत्येक Stage में कई Events Fire होते हैं। इन Events का प्रयोग करके हम किसी Page की Processing Flow में किसी भी Stage में Execution के लिए Additional Codes Add कर सकते हैं और Event के Response में उन्हें Execute कर सकते हैं।

किसी ASP.NET Page के Processing Flow में निम्नानुसार कुछ मुख्‍य Stages होते हैं, जिनके साथ हम किसी अन्‍य Additional Logic Codes को Execution के लिए Attach कर सकते हैं:

  • Page Framework Initialization
  • User Code Initialization
  • Validation
  • Event Handling
  • Automatic Data Binding
  • Cleanup

ध्‍यान रखने वाली बात ये भी है कि ये सभी Stages प्रत्येक Web Request के लिए Independently Trigger होता है। यानी यदि User एक ही Page के लिए 10 बार Request Perform करता है, तो उस Page के लिए हर बार ये सभी Stages Follow होंगे। इन सभी Stages को हम निम्न चित्रानुसार ज्यादा बेहतर तरीके से समझ सकते हैं:

Web Forms Processing Stages in Hindi - Core ASP.NET WebForms in C#

हालांकि यहां कुल 7 Stages को ही Describe किया जा रहा है, लेकिन वास्तव में इन Stages के अलावा और भी बहुत सारी Stages होती हैं, जो कि हर Page Request के लिए Page Processing के दौरान Web Server द्वारा Follow होते हैं। लेकिन उन्हें सामान्‍यत: स्वयं के ASP.NET Controls के लिए Use करते हैं न कि इन्हें स्वयं Page द्वारा Directly Handle किया जाता।

Client-Side Control IDs in ASP.NET WebForms
Page Framework Initialization, User Code Initialization and Validation

Core ASP.NET WebForms in Hindi - BccFalna.com: TechTalks in Hindiये Article इस वेबसाईट पर Selling हेतु उपलब्‍ध EBook Core ASP.NET WebForms with C# in Hindi से लिया गया है। इसलिए यदि ये Article आपके लिए उपयोगी रहा, तो निश्चित रूप से ये पुस्तक भी आपके लिए काफी उपयोगी साबित होगी। 

Core ASP.NET WebForms in Hindi | Page:647 | Format: PDF

BUY NOW GET DEMO REVIEWS